Java实现的厨艺交流平台设计与开发

版权申诉
0 下载量 40 浏览量 更新于2024-06-19 收藏 1.17MB DOCX 举报
"这篇文档是关于基于Java技术的厨艺交流平台的设计与实现的论文,主要探讨了如何利用现代网络信息技术解决传统厨艺交流信息管理中的问题,如数据处理效率低、错误纠正不及时等。该平台包含了多个功能模块,如个人中心、食材分类、用户管理、菜谱管理等,并采用了B/S架构,使用Java语言和SpringBoot框架进行开发,配合MySQL数据库存储数据。通过这个平台,管理信息的时间大大缩短,提高了工作效率,推动了无纸化办公的实现。关键词包括:厨艺交流平台、Java、MySQL、SpringBoot。" 这篇论文详细介绍了基于Java的厨艺交流平台的设计和实现过程,旨在解决传统厨艺交流信息管理方式的不足。首先,论文指出旧有的管理方法在处理大量数据时存在效率低下和错误难以及时发现的问题,而利用现代网络信息技术,特别是Java这样的面向对象编程语言,可以有效改善这些情况。 论文中提到的厨艺交流平台涵盖了多个功能模块,这些模块包括: 1. **个人中心**:用户可以在这里查看和管理个人信息,如收藏的菜谱、发表的美食日志等。 2. **食材分类管理**:对各种食材进行分类,方便用户查找和了解不同食材的特性。 3. **用户管理**:包括用户的注册、登录、权限管理等,确保用户信息安全。 4. **菜品分类管理**:对各类菜品进行分类,便于用户根据口味或菜系进行搜索。 5. **菜谱信息管理**:用户可以分享、收藏、评论菜谱,同时平台可以对菜谱内容进行审核和更新。 6. **食材信息管理**:提供食材的详细信息,包括营养成分、购买渠道等。 7. **商品分类管理**:可能涉及到平台上的烹饪用品或其他商品的分类。 8. **商品信息管理**:管理平台上销售的商品信息,如价格、库存等。 9. **美食日志管理**:用户可以记录自己的烹饪经历和心得,形成互动社区。 10. **健康文章管理**:发布和管理关于饮食健康的资讯文章。 11. **系统管理**:包括后台的设置、维护和更新,保证平台的稳定运行。 12. **订单管理**:如果平台包含购物功能,这部分将涉及订单处理和物流追踪。 在技术选型上,论文选择了B/S(Browser/Server)架构,这是一种高效的操作模式,用户通过浏览器即可访问和使用平台。后端开发语言为Java,这是一门广泛应用于企业级应用开发的编程语言,具有良好的可维护性和扩展性。SpringBoot框架的使用简化了应用的开发和配置,提供了自动配置、依赖注入等功能,使得项目构建更加高效。数据库选择MySQL,它是一种功能强大、性能优异的关系型数据库管理系统,适合存储和管理大量数据。 通过这个平台,厨艺交流变得更加便捷和高效,管理人员可以在短时间内完成大量信息的编辑和处理,大大提升了工作效率,有助于推动厨艺交流领域的信息化和无纸化办公进程。关键词所涵盖的技术和领域,如Java、MySQL和SpringBoot,都是当前Web开发中不可或缺的重要组成部分,显示出这个项目在技术实践和理论研究方面的价值。
2023-06-10 上传